在 Python 中生成安全、独立于平台的虚拟进程
我正在编写一些需要在不同操作系统平台上运行并与单独进程交互的代码。为了为其编写测试,我需要能够从 python 创建进程,这些进程除了等待收到停止信…
使用 NodeJS child_processes.spawn 运行脚本时打开文件过多
场景: 使用主脚本多次生成可变数量的子进程,以便对服务器执行负载测试。 主脚本最初生成它可以生成的所有子进程(根据其配置设置),然后当子进程退…
主管子进程与普通的spawn_link
我有一个名为“monitor_node”的进程层次结构。这些monitor_nodes中的每一个都由一个supervisor来监督。 现在,这些节点中的每一个都可能具有复杂的内…
如何生成一个单独的 python 进程?
我需要生成一个运行子脚本的单独的 python 进程。 例如: main.py 运行并将一些输出打印到控制台。然后它会生成 sub.py 来启动一个新进程。一旦 main.…
在spawn()之后使用_exit()还是exit()?
正如维基百科此处所述:“当生成<时打开的文件/strong> 调用在子进程中保持打开状态”。 (与 exec() 非常相似) 好的,操作系统已经保留了一些打…
无法在 github 上的特定 fork 上生成 git 没有此类文件或目录
问题出在这个 fork/repo 上: https://github.com/RubenWillems/CCNet 我可以在同一台笔记本电脑上获得其他叉子,但不能这个。 尝试使用 ssh 会出现同…
在node.js中生成子进程时出错
我正在尝试启动并运行一些 ffmpeg 转换器服务,到目前为止取得了相当好的进展。但当涉及到生成实际的 ffmpeg 转换过程时,我遇到了困难。 // options.…
MPI_Comm_spawn 在 MSMPI 上失败
我正在尝试使用 MPI_Comm_spawn 启动第二个进程。仅用于演示目的。该程序非常简单: int main(int argc, char* argv[]) { int my_id, numprocs MPI_Co…
在 RSpec 2 中,如何生成一个进程,运行一些示例,然后终止该进程?
我正在尝试在我创建的小型服务器上运行一些功能测试。我在 Mac OS X 10.6 上运行 Ruby 1.9.2 和 RSpec 2.2.1。我已验证服务器工作正常并且不会导致我…
不活动的广播接收器可以重复使用吗?
假设在清单中声明了一个 BroadcastReceiver。它已运行一次 onReceive(),并且是托管进程中的唯一组件。如果广播另一个 Intent,每次都会产生一个新进…
c/c++,mfc:不将打开的文件/句柄传递给生成的进程
在unix中,我知道例程:在子进程中的fork()和exec()之间,我关闭除stdin/out/err之外的所有内容,以便所有打开的端口或文件都不会传递给我想要运行的…
如何在 Windows 上生成进程并查看它使用哪些文件?
我想在 Microsoft Windows 上编写一个 C++ 函数,它生成一个进程,除了进程的终止状态之外,还返回该进程读取或写入的所有文件的列表。它不应该需要衍…